The author of the article explores the order of the using the special knowledge in the investigation of the unlawful use of the trademark, the forms of the using special knowledge. It is impossible to carry out the investigation of the illegal use of a trademark just as other economic crimes without the use of the special knowledge. The main task which is solved by means of the expert research is finding of the use on the certain products of the alien trademark, this means there are mismatches of the product quality with the quality of the claimed trademark. No matter in what forms the special knowledge is used (the expertise, the professional judgment or the debriefing of the knowledgeable person), it should be used at the time of the inspection reports of the illegal use of the trademark. The author has examined the procedures of the competent person, who invited as a specialist during the inspection of the seizure, counterfeit products; he showed the sequencing of the action for the implementation of the examination by a specialist. During the inspection the expert must assist the investigator (inquirer) in the identifying of those attributes that point to counterfeit products. The characteristic signs of the counterfeit products were investigated. It is highlighted the need for special knowledge in the field of merchandising, for the conducting of the merchandising researches in the investigation of the unlawful use of the trademark, is also needed for the appointment and other examinations such as patents; computer, technical and forensic examination of documents
Diagnosis by PCR-RFLP (polymerase chain reaction –
polymorphism of the lengths of restriction fragments)
is the standard analysis of point mutations for the
diagnosis of allelic polymorphism of candidate genes
related with productive qualities of farm animals.
Along the length of the fragments (RFLP) make a
conclusion about the absence or presence of the point
mutation, and homozygosity or heterozygosity of the
individual. The aim of our work was the optimization
of protocols for conducting PCR-RFLP analysis for
genotyping sheep for genes of the growth hormone
gene differential growth factor and gene of calpastatin

The article presents the results of studies on the effect
of processing varieties of grape cuttings of Pervenets
Magaracha using alternating electromagnetic field on
their regenerative skills. Processing the cuttings with
alternating electromagnetic field was carried out using
an induction coil for 5,10,15 and 20 min. As a control
option, the cuttings were soaked in water, as a
standard option – the cuttings were soaked for 24
hours in a 0.01% solution of IAA. Rooting was
performed in vessels with water at optimum
temperature conditions. It was found, that the use of
IAA for the first time led to the inhibition of blooming
buds. EMF treatment of cuttings with each exposure
has a stimulating effect on this indicator. Application
of EMF exposures in the 5 to 15 minutes resulted in a
significant increase in the length of shoots, compared
to the control variant and the option to IAA.
Processing cuttings with EMF exposures at 5,15 and
20 minutes resulted in a significant increase in rooting
compared with the control. Maximum rooting was
obtained at an exposure of 15 minutes. It was the same
as in the version with a standard rooting stimulant -
IAA. However, the highest yield of cuttings with 3
roots and ended up in a version with a 20-minute
exposure. Maximum number was noted on the heel of
the roots cuttings option with IAA. Treatment of
cuttings with EMF exposure 5, 10 and 20 minutes, has
also led to a significant increasing of this indicator,
respectively, 45.5; 22.7 and 79.5%. The maximum
increase in the number of roots was obtained in the
variant with exposure 20 minutes. Thus, this option
should be considered as the best one
